Notable Events
The disastrous tsunami of December 2004 that hit Asia devastated Kandholhudhoo island in Raa Atoll. As a result, the residents of Kandholhudhoo were forced to seek shelter in other islands, Hulhudhufaaru being one of them. Hence even though the tsunami did not have a direct impact on the island, it has had enormous indirect impact on the island community. 5 November 2005 saw disturbances between the communities of the displaced residents of Kandholhudhoo and the Hulhudhuffaaru island community. The disturbances left injuries to some people, and significant damages to public and private property. Since then, security personnel were present in the island until the displaced people were relocated to Dhuvaafaru Island.
